The technology was originally developed for treatment of brain tumors, but has found widest application when applied to surgery of the sinuses, where image-guided surgery helps avoid damage to brain and nervous system.
A hand-held surgical probe is an essential component of any image-guided surgery system (IGS). During the surgical procedure, the IGS tracks the probe position and displays the anatomy beneath it as three orthogonal image slices on a workstation-based 3D imaging system. Existing IGS systems use different tracking techniques including mechanical, optical, ultrasonic, and electromagnetic.
